Well, I installed a new version 10.1c, and license of Architect, because I have for OE workgroup RDMS, Network Client, and OE Aplication Svr Ent. So I thing that I need Architect license.
But thing is when I installed it, in procedure editor I do not have color coding, and when I write for example FOR EACH, it's no longer caps lock style, and this version does not put ends in FOR EACH statement.

The Reason is that VSlick editor extension is not shipped with OpenEdge Architect. This is content of OpenEdge Provision.
If you have a Provision from Version 10.1B or 10.1A or maybe older you can copy the "proedit" directory in your OpenEdge directory.
What you also need is "vsapi.dll" from "bin". I also copied "vsxml.dll" but dont know if you need it.
Then your editor will work like you want.
But I dont know ig this is legal!

I suspect it may well be illegal because we had the same issue & we were told by Progress that the script editor license needs to be bought seperately.

OpenEdge Architect does have colour coding in the editor screen and in the Outline view for windows but does not from Appbuilder/procedure editor.
